Imagine being in a place of privilege - having a secure job, sitting in front of Donald Trump with the opportunity to oppose him for all of your constituents who voted you in. Still, then you squander it by playing performative bingo.The only Democrat who dared to stand up to Donald Trump was Texas Representative Al Green. He's a very low-key Democrat with a phenomenal track record. He’s not the type of Democrat who tweets and gets viral numbers—he works, does his job, and stays mostly behind the shadows.
He stood up and vocally opposed Donald Trump, courageously waving his cane while talking about his almost one trillion-dollar Medicare cut. As a federal politician, he doesn’t need to do this because he receives the best insurance in the nation, but he did it anyway (as we expected at least half of the other representatives to do).
Instead of supporting him, 10 democrats came together to censure him with republicans. A cowardly move, given that Republicans stand together no matter how Hitler-like their party becomes.
